Use Cases: How to Enjoy the Best Coffee

Here™s how to make the most of high-quality coffee:

  • Espresso: Use finely ground beans for a concentrated, creamy shot.
  • Pour-Over: Medium-coarse grind for a clean, bright cup.
  • French Press: Coarse grind for a full-bodied, rich flavor.
  • Cold Brew: Steep coarse grounds overnight for a smooth, low-acidity drink.

Experiment with grind size, water temperature, and brew time to find your perfect cup.

How do I choose the best coffee for my taste?

To choose the best coffee, consider your preferred flavor profile”light, medium, or dark roast”and whether you enjoy single-origin or blends. Experimenting with different brewing methods (e.g., French press, espresso, pour-over) can also influence the taste.

Can I find affordable but high-quality coffee?

Yes, there are many affordable brands that offer high-quality coffee. Look for specialty roasters that offer unique flavors at competitive prices, as well as grocery store brands aimed at coffee enthusiasts.

What should I look for in coffee beans or grounds?

Look for freshness, roast date, and the origin of the beans. Single-origin coffees often have distinctive characteristics tied to their growing region, while blends can offer a more balanced flavor.

How can I enhance my coffee experience at home?

You can enhance your coffee experience by investing in good equipment, such as a quality grinder and brewer, using filtered water, and experimenting with different brewing techniques and coffee-to-water ratios.
